Custom ATV Stolen in Howick

A customized and very identifyable ATV has been stolen from a property in Howick Township.

It's a 2012 Can-Am ATV, and was reported missing by the owner on Sunday.   It was taken from a detached garage on Orange Hill Road.    Police say it appears someone got in through an unsecure main bay door;  found the keys to the ATV in the garage cupboards;   and drove it away.

The stolen ATV is described as a black and yellow four-wheel drive 2012 Can-Am,  with 27 inch Swamp Light tires and chrome rims.   It has an estimated value of $11,000.
